Address

MBaKEuXDxfPem92kLk9iUFuCAe2CEukJdv

0 MONA

Confirmed
Total Received3.20870681 MONA0.98 USD
Total Sent3.20870681 MONA0.98 USD
Final Balance0 MONA0.00 USD
No. Transactions2

Transactions

MBaKEuXDxfPem92kLk9iUFuCAe2CEukJdv3.20870681 MONA46.66 USD0.98 USD
 
MGXr4fbgyfKbwzUyLXeiYUud7tDvoSGn110.13517968 MONA1.97 USD0.04 USD
MQ5gZ5DfTgcEcvt9BgE8tabf8yJLWitvg93.07330113 MONA44.69 USD0.94 USD×
MFxA23XY4GgPFyfrCrmbAwvFfu21e3jkNQ3.48855986 MONA50.73 USD1.07 USD
 
MBaKEuXDxfPem92kLk9iUFuCAe2CEukJdv3.20870681 MONA46.66 USD0.98 USD
MJDRrEP3y62cvN9ELrqszutcauWb3kwmCS0.27962705 MONA4.07 USD0.09 USD×